If you are looking to "fix" an issue with a file of this type (such as it not playing, having no audio, or appearing corrupted), the following technical steps usually resolve common playback errors for these high-definition encoded files: 1. Address Codec Compatibility
The "x264" in the filename indicates the video is compressed using the H.264 codec. If your media player is outdated, it may fail to decode the stream.
Recommendation: Use the VLC Media Player or MPC-HC, which come with built-in libraries for H.264, HDR, and multichannel audio.
Fix: Avoid downloading external "codec packs," as these often contain malware. 2. Handle HDR Rendering Issues
The "HDR" tag suggests the file contains High Dynamic Range data. If you play this on a standard (SDR) monitor without the right settings, the colors may look "washed out" or grey.
Fix: Ensure you are using a player that supports HDR-to-SDR tone mapping (like VLC or MPV). In Windows, you may need to toggle "Use HDR" in your Display Settings if your monitor supports it. 3. Repair Corrupted Downloads
If the file won't open at all or cuts off halfway, the "fix" is often related to a partial or corrupted download.
Fix: If you downloaded this via a torrent client, use the "Force Recheck" feature. This compares your local file pieces with the source and redownloads only the corrupted parts. 4. Solve Missing Audio (Hindi/English)
Files from "Skymovies" often contain multiple audio tracks (e.g., Hindi and English).
Fix: While the video is playing in VLC, right-click, go to Audio > Audio Track, and manually select the alternative stream. 5. Rename for Media Servers
If you are trying to "fix" the file so it shows up correctly in Plex or Kodi:
Fix: Rename the file to a standard format, such as Movie Name (2024).mkv. The long string of tags (1080p, HQ, HDR, etc.) often prevents automated scrapers from finding the correct movie details.
